NAME

wmiikeys - window manager improved 2 keys

SYNOPSIS

wmiikeys -s socketfile

DESCRIPTION

Overview

wmiikeys is a generic, highly customizable, and efficient key grabbing utility for the X Window System, originally designed for wmii(1). It is similar to xbindkeys, but provides more flexibility and comes with equivalent features like the ratpoison keyboard control allows. It supports arbitrary, user defined shortcuts which are bound to arbitrary actions. Like wmii, wmiikeys also implements a socket-based fileserver, which is accessed to configure and interact with other components.

Options

-s socketfile
specifies the socketfile that wmiikeys should create.
-v
prints version information to stderr, then exits.

Customization

wmiikeys is customized through manipulating its filesystem namespace. In the default setup of wmii(1) the namespace of wmiikeys can be found in /keys.
